Traditional walkers aren't made for the beach.

Regular walkers are usually designed for walking on a hard floor in nursing homes. The general idea is that the rollator is for users living a slow indoor life and is not designed to be an enabler for continuing to live the life you lived before you had a mobility issue.

If you are planning to buy a rollator for the beach, make sure its wheels are 12-inch or bigger to be able to negotiate the dunes. The wheels are crucial for being able to walk on the beach, but you also want to be able to use the walker to and from the beach. 

Folding the beach walker

Folding the walker without tools and being able to fold the walker into the boot of the car is essential if you don't live in a beach house next to the beach. The best walkers for the beach should allow for tool-free disabling so that they can be transported quickly.

Beach walkers for seniors

Seniors in particular benefit from a purpose-built beach walker. Standard rollators with small rubber wheels sink into sand on contact, making every step a struggle. Beach walkers for seniors need large-diameter wheels — ideally pneumatic tyres 12 inches or more — combined with a lightweight aluminium frame so the whole thing can be carried over short stretches where even big wheels cannot roll. Walkers for beach use — what to look for

When comparing walkers for beach use, three features decide whether the trip is enjoyable or exhausting: wheel diameter, overall frame weight, and tool-free foldability. Larger wheels float over soft sand where smaller wheels dig straight in; a lighter frame can be lifted over the trickiest sections; and a quick-fold mechanism makes loading into the car effortless.
